How does a dirty system affect energy bills?
A dirty HVAC system affects energy bills by forcing the blower motor and compressor to work overtime just to reach the same temperature setting. According to the U.S. Department of Energy, a clogged air filter can increase a system’s energy consumption by roughly 5% to 15%, and because heating and cooling already represent such a large share of household energy use, that percentage translates into real dollars over a year. The mechanism is straightforward: as dirt accumulates on a filter or coil, airflow narrows, and the system has to run longer cycles to move the same volume of conditioned air. Longer run times mean more electricity or gas is consumed for the same comfort level. Over time, this added strain also accelerates wear on moving parts like fans and motors, which raises the odds of a premature, expensive breakdown. Routine HVAC cleaning restores normal airflow, letting the system reach its target temperature efficiently instead of straining against buildup that shouldn’t be there in the first place.
What health risks come from a dirty HVAC system?
A dirty HVAC system poses real health risks because it becomes a distribution network for whatever has accumulated inside it. The U.S. Environmental Protection Agency has found that concentrations of some indoor pollutants are often 2 to 5 times higher than typical outdoor levels, and a poorly maintained system can make that gap worse by continuously recirculating dust, mould spores, pet dander, and other allergens through every room. The people most affected tend to be:
- Children and older adults, who generally spend more time indoors and have less resilient respiratory systems
- Individuals with asthma or chronic respiratory conditions, who can experience more frequent flare-ups
- Allergy sufferers, who may notice worsened symptoms as dust and dander cycle repeatedly through the air
- Anyone in a home with pets, since dander and hair accumulate quickly in filters and ducts
Keeping the system clean interrupts this cycle, trapping contaminants before they spread rather than letting the HVAC system become a source of the problem.
How often should filters and ducts be cleaned?
Filters and ducts should be checked and cleaned on a predictable schedule rather than only when something seems wrong. The EPA notes that manufacturers typically recommend replacing standard HVAC filters every 60 to 90 days, though that window shrinks for households with pets, smokers, or allergy sufferers, where monthly changes are often more appropriate. Ductwork and coils don’t need attention nearly as often, but a professional inspection every one to two years catches buildup that a homeowner can’t see or reach. A practical schedule looks like this:
- Check filters monthly, especially during peak heating or cooling season
- Replace or clean filters every 30 to 90 days, depending on household conditions
- Schedule a professional tune-up and coil cleaning annually
- Have ductwork inspected every couple of years, or sooner if dust or odors are noticeable
Sticking to this rhythm keeps the system operating close to its rated efficiency year-round.
What happens if HVAC maintenance is neglected?
Neglecting your HVAC sets off a slow chain reaction that ends up costing far more than routine maintenance ever would. As filters clog and coils accumulate grime, the system loses efficiency, energy bills climb, and components like the blower motor and compressor are pushed beyond their intended workload. Left unchecked, this added strain leads to more frequent breakdowns, shorter equipment lifespans, and repair bills that dwarf the cost of a filter change or a professional cleaning. Indoor air quality suffers in parallel, since a neglected system keeps circulating the dust, allergens, and moisture that a clean one would filter out or prevent from accumulating altogether. Warranty coverage can also be at risk, since many manufacturers require documented, regular maintenance to honour equipment warranties. In short, skipping HVAC cleaning trades a small, predictable expense now for a larger, less predictable one later, in the form of higher bills, more repairs, and a system that fails sooner than it should have.
